To thrive as an Access VBA professional, a strong background in Microsoft Access, Visual Basic for Applications (VBA) programming, and relational database concepts is essential, often supported by a degree in computer science, information systems, or related fields. Familiarity with the Microsoft Office suite, SQL, and relevant certifications such as Microsoft Certified Solutions Associate (MCSA) can be highly beneficial. Excellent probl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help you gather user requirements and deliver robust solutions. These capabilities are vital for efficiently developing, automating, and maintaining business database applications that support key organizational processes.
